## PR: Smooth occupancy deltas for GarageSense feed

Fixes the jitter in the Larkmont Deck occupancy feed flagged at last sync. Raw sensor counts now pass through a rolling median before publishing, so the dashboard stops flapping between 97% and 103% full. Also drops stale readings older than the cutoff instead of interpolating. Verified against a week of replayed traffic from the Brindle Street garage. No schema changes; consumers unaffected. Tuning values were picked empirically and are listed below for review.

tuning table, kawep-tawif:
CAPS = {
    "olidor": 80,
    "belion": 7,
    "quenys": 225,
    "druox": 839,
    "fraath": 482,
}

MEMO — Board of Veltran Goods

Quick update: our packaging supplier, Corlew Fibre, is up for renewal at month-end. They've held pricing flat for two years and offered a modest volume discount this round. Marisa's team reviewed alternatives and none beat the terms. We recommend signing the three-year extension before the rate lock expires. One detail needs to stay within this group for now.

board note of fajop-tagaf: Headcount on the Gilion team goes from 66 to 130 by the end of April. Gross margin on Gilion came in at 20 percent against a plan of 42 percent.

Handover — spare parts for Grelling Ridge site

Mira, passing this to you before my leave. The crate holds two pump impellers and the valve kit for the Grelling Ridge relay station — all fragile, keep it upright and dry. Driver should take the northern route; the service track floods after rain. Site contact expects arrival before 15:00. The courier hand-over instruction follows directly below.

handover note for tajef-yafof: the belox jorael courier leaves the jorix ledger at gate 9537 under passcode 794379

## Changed defaults

Heads up: the Ledgerline tax-rate lookup cache now defaults to a 15-minute TTL instead of 24 hours. Turns out rates in the Veldt County sandbox were going stale mid-demo, which was embarrassing. Eviction is now LRU rather than FIFO, and the cache warms on boot. If you're reviewing, check that nothing hardcodes the old TTL. The new defaults land as follows.

deployment values, bajop-taweg:
holwyn:
  log_level: debug
  metrics_host: metrics.holwyn.zemvarsys.internal
  pool_size: 32